This assumes that everyone can be taxed, but I thought there must be some kind of threshold whereby below a certain income level you are not taxed. Is this assumption incorrect?

TaxTim TaxTim says:
10 November 2015 at 15:59

We thought you were referring to tax deductions as in what can be taken off your actual taxable income. The minimum threshold for the 2015 tax year was R70 700 whereafter tax will be paid at average rates from 18% -41%.
